Indeed, it can take a U-configuration with a coffee table in the middle or turn into a passenger seat in the stern or into a comfortable platform where to sunbathe and relax.
The interior cabin, comfortable enough despite its compact size, offers a bathroom with chemical toilet and a dinette that can turn into an additional berth. Moreover, standard equipment includes a sink and a small burner.
The Karnic 702 is supplied in different power options: Selva Fin Whale 225hp or Blue Whale 250hp engines, both V6 and fitted with the exclusive EFI fuel injection system.
